description The utility model discloses an anti-shielding monitoring device for a power transmission line visualization technology, and the technical scheme is that the anti-shielding monitoring device comprises an adjusting box, an adjusting mechanism is arranged in the adjusting box, the adjusting mechanism comprises a motor, the motor is arranged at the bottom of the adjusting box, the output end of the motor is fixedly connected with a first rotating shaft, and a movable groove is formed in the adjusting box. The top end of the first rotating shaft extends into the movable groove, a threaded rod is embedded in the movable groove and fixedly arranged on the outer side of the first rotating shaft in a sleeving mode, the threaded rod is sleeved with a threaded pipe, one side of the threaded pipe is fixedly connected with a connecting rod, one side of the connecting rod is fixedly connected with a connecting plate, and one side of the connecting plate is fixedly connected with a supporting rod.
